v1.1.0: per-room services, send_to_user, mautrix bridge support, searchable room picker

- Add per-room convenience actions (matrix_messenger.send_to_<roomname>)
- Add send_to_user action: finds existing portal/DM room or creates one;
  supports mautrix-whatsapp, -signal, -telegram puppet IDs
- Inject service descriptions dynamically so room dropdowns show friendly
  names instead of room IDs (full-state sync + direct state API fallback)
- Switch all room selectors to searchable dropdown mode
- Fix _find_or_create_dm to match bridge portal rooms (3+ members)
- Fix async_get_joined_rooms to use full_state sync
- Bump version to 1.1.0
